Deep Foundation Repair in Tampa, FL
Deep fo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's support system. These services are typically needed when a structure shows signs of settling, uneven floors, cracking walls, or other indications of foundation movement. Projects often involve stabilizing or lifting the foundation, repairing or replacing damaged supports, and ensuring the long-term safety of the building. Property owners should understand the specific causes of foundation problems, the types of repair options available, and how these repairs can help preserve the value and safety of their home.
Before requesting foundation repair, homeowners usually want to know what signs indicate a need for service, the scope of potential repairs, and the impact on their property. It’s important to consider factors such as soil conditions, the age of the foundation, and ongoing structural concerns. Understanding these elements can help property owners make informed decisions about repairs and ensure the stability of their home for years to come.

Common Deep Foundation Repair Jobs
Pier and foundation underpinning - stabilizes sinking or settling structures to prevent further damage.
Helical pile installation - provides strong support for homes built on unstable soil or slopes.
Bentonite mud mat construction - offers a durable foundation solution for challenging soil conditions.
Deep soil stabilization - enhances the load-bearing capacity of the ground beneath the property.
Foundation pier replacement - restores stability to damaged or compromised foundation supports.
Soil excavation and reinforcement - prepares and strengthens the ground for long-term foundation integrity.
Deep Foundation Repair Questions
What are deep foundation repairs? Deep foundation repairs involve stabilizing and strengthening the foundation of a property to prevent settling, cracking, or shifting caused by soil movement or other issues.
When is foundation repair needed? Signs like uneven floors, cracked walls, or sticking doors may indicate the need for foundation assessment and potential repair.
What methods are used for deep foundation repair? Common techniques include underpinning, pier installation, and soil stabilization to restore stability to the foundation.
Are deep foundation repairs disruptive? Repair methods are designed to be minimally invasive, with efforts to reduce impact on daily property use during the process.
